Achieving Optimal Results Printing Translucent PLA on Your BambuLab H2D

Printing transparent PLA on a BambuLab H2D can be tricky , but getting beautiful results is within reach with the right techniques. First, verify your bed adhesion is excellent . A clean PEI plate and a light layer of glue stick often helps this. Heat is vital; experiment with a slightly increased nozzle temperature (around 215-230°C, depending on the filament) and a reduced bed temperature (50-60°C). Lowering print velocity – especially the initial layer velocity – is necessary to prevent more info warping. Finally, consider using a raft for extra adhesion.

  • Adjust cooling fan settings.
  • Accurately set your Z-offset.
  • Ensure a dry filament environment.
